Gurez Valley Blanketed by Heavy Snowfall on April 19, 2025
Bandipora, Apr 19 (PTK): Gurez Valley in North Kashmir’s Bandipora district experienced a significant weather event today, April 19, 2025, as heavy snowfall blanketed the region, disrupting daily life and transportation.
According to the latest weather reports, Gurez received an additional 6–12 cm of snow, with temperatures hovering around -2°C during the day and dropping to -8°C at night.
The fresh snowfall led to the closure of the Bandipora-Gurez road at Razdan Top, a critical mountain pass that connects Gurez Valley to the rest of the Kashmir Valley. The pass, situated at an elevation of 3,556 meters, is prone to closure during winter months due to heavy snow accumulation.
Local authorities have initiated snow clearance operations to restore connectivity, but the ongoing adverse weather conditions may delay the process. Residents are advised to remain indoors and avoid unnecessary travel until the situation improves.
